Experiencing premature ejaculation (PE) can be distressing, but several strategies can help manage and alleviate this condition. Start by incorporating dietary changes that include omega-3 fatty acids from fatty fish like salmon and walnuts, which can improve circulation and reduce anxiety. Focus on antioxidant-rich fruits such as berries and oranges, along with whole grains like brown rice and quinoa to maintain steady energy levels. Additionally, consider using herbs like Ashwagandha, known for reducing stress, and Maca root, which can enhance libido and sexual function. Incorporating Kegel exercises can strengthen pelvic floor muscles and improve control, while mindfulness practices like meditation and deep breathing can help reduce anxiety during sexual activity. Open communication with your partner about feelings and desires can also alleviate pressure and enhance intimacy. If these approaches do not lead to improvement, seeking guidance from a healthcare professional specializing in sexual health may provide further tailored strategies. With consistent effort and support, it is possible to effectively manage PE and improve sexual confidence.

The experience of involuntary wetness of the penis and difficulty in maintaining an erection during intercourse can be indicative of underlying imbalances in Vata and Kapha doshas, as well as a potential deficiency in Shukra (reproductive tissue) health in Ayurveda. These issues can arise from stress, fatigue, or even improper diet, leading to a lack of stamina and control during sexual activity. To address these concerns, it is beneficial to incorporate herbs such as Ashwagandha (Withania somnifera) and Kapikacchu (Mucuna pruriens), which are known to enhance vitality, improve libido, and support overall reproductive health.
Additionally, using Safed Musli (Chlorophytum borivilianum) may also help in boosting sexual function and performance. For immediate relief during intercourse, practicing techniques like focusing on breath control and pelvic floor exercises can enhance endurance and improve the ability to maintain an erection.
Dietary modifications can further support your condition: consuming warm, nourishing foods, and incorporating healthy fats such as ghee and nuts can help build Shukra and support overall energy levels. Avoiding excessive consumption of alcohol, processed foods, and caffeine is also important, as these can aggravate Vata and deplete energy. Regular exercise, especially yoga, can improve blood circulation and strengthen the pelvic muscles, promoting better control and performance.

It seems like you’re dealing with a couple of issues here related to erectile dysfunction (ED) and premature ejaculation (PME). Both conditions can be influenced by various factors, including physical, mental, and lifestyle elements. Let's talk a bit about how Ayurveda can help, yeah?
First off, from an Ayurvedic viewpoint, ED and PME can be connected to an imbalance in the Vata dosha, particularly in the Apana Vata that governs the reproductive system. Stress and anxiety, which mess with Vata, might be culprits here.
A key aspect is working on bringing balance to your body and mind. Start with your diet, man. Eat nourishing foods that are warm and easy to digest, as poor digestion can also aggravate Vata. Think about incorporating ghee, nuts, whole grains like cooked oats or quinoa, and warming spices like ginger and cinnamon into your meals. Proteins are good too but steer clear of too much red meat and heavy foods that strain digestion.
Practicing daily Abhyanga (oil massage) with warm sesame oil can soothe Vata and improve circulation — it's relaxing too! Also, try to include Ashwagandha, known for its adaptogenic properties, in your routine. It can help manage stress and boost vitality. About 250-500 mg, taken twice daily, should be fine, but do check with a healthcare pro before starting any new supplement.
Stay active! Mild exercises like yoga and walking can improve circulation and help manage stress. Focus on yoga poses like Uttanasana (standing forward bend) and Paschimottanasana (seated forward bend) which enhance blood flow to the pelvic region. Avoid excessive workouts, as they can actually increase Vata.
Breathing exercises like Pranayama, especially Nadi Shodhana (alternate nostril breathing), might help calm the nervous system and reduce stress. Try it for about 10-15 minutes a day.
For emotional support, consider mindfulness practices or even speaking with a therapist. Sometimes addressing the mind is as important as body, you know?
However, if none of these help or if symptoms worsen, it's crucial to seek medical advice to rule out any serious underlying conditions. Remember, self-diagnosing or only using home remedies could sometimes delay needed treatments.
